Processing Power

The Macbook Pro M2’s ARM-based architecture delivers impressive CPU performance, especially in multi-threaded tasks. Its unified memory architecture enhances speed and efficiency, making it suitable for intensive build and test processes.

The Galaxy Book2, with its Intel or Snapdragon processors, offers competitive performance, particularly in tasks optimized for Windows. It provides flexibility for running various testing environments and tools.

Memory and Storage

Both devices offer ample RAM options; the Macbook Pro M2 typically starts at 16GB, with higher configurations available. The Galaxy Book2 also offers similar memory configurations, with fast SSD storage for quick data access.

Graphics Performance

The integrated graphics of the Macbook Pro M2 outperform many Windows-based devices, benefiting tasks like UI testing and graphical simulations. The Galaxy Book2’s graphics capabilities are suitable for most testing scenarios but may lag behind the M2 in high-end graphical tasks.

Battery Life

The Macbook Pro M2 offers exceptional battery life, often exceeding 17 hours under typical use, which is advantageous during long testing sessions. The Galaxy Book2’s battery life varies but generally provides around 10-12 hours, sufficient for most workdays.

Operating System and Software Compatibility

For DevOps workflows, software compatibility is crucial. The Macbook Pro M2 runs macOS, which supports popular tools like Docker, Kubernetes, Jenkins, and others, often with native or optimized versions.

The Galaxy Book2 runs Windows, offering broad compatibility with enterprise software, virtualization tools, and testing environments. Developers should consider their existing toolchains when choosing between the two.
